Gluten-free ladoo (Sweet balls with chickpea flour)

Ladoos sweet balls, often served during Diwali celebrations. This recipe is naturally gluten-free as it uses gram flour, which gives the Ladoo a dense texture and lightly toasted flavor. They are flavored with ghee and cardamom, making each bite very fragrant. Easy to prepare and perfect for special occasions, Ladoos are a staple of Indian sweets.

Preparation time: 15 mins Cooking time: 10 mins Total time: 25 mins
Servings 8
Ingredients
  • 200 g chickpea flour (besan)
  • 100 g ghee (clarified butter)
  • 150g powdered sugar
  • 1 tsp cardamom powder
  • 1 tbsp chopped cashew nuts (optional)
Preparation
  1. Roasting gram flour: In a pan, heat ghee over low heat. Add the gram flour and roast slowly, stirring constantly, until it turns golden brown and gives off a toasted aroma (about 10 minutes).
  2. Adding the sweet ingredients: Remove the pan from the heat and let cool slightly. Add the powdered sugar and cardamom. Mix well to obtain a homogeneous paste. If using cashews, add them now.
  3. Shaping the Ladoos: Once the mixture is cool enough to handle, form small balls by pressing the mixture between your palms. Let the Ladoos sit until they harden.
